- The distance between La Serena-La Florida, Chile and Alexandria, Sd, Usa is approximately 8,659 km or 5,381 mi.
- To reach La Serena-La Florida in this distance one would set out from Alexandria, Sd bearing 156.4° or SSE and follow the great circles arc to approach La Serena-La Florida bearing 160.6° or SSE .
- La Serena-La Florida has a mid-latitude cool desert climate (BWk) whereas Alexandria, Sd has a hot summer continental climate with no dry season (Dfa).
- La Serena-La Florida is in or near the cool temperate desert biome whereas Alexandria, Sd is in or near the cool temperate steppe biome.
- The average temperature is 4.8 °C (8.6°F) warmer.
- Average monthly temperatures vary by 26.5 °C (47.7°F) less in La Serena-La Florida. The continentality subtype is truly hyperoceanic as opposed to truly continental.
- Total annual precipitation averages 474.6 mm (18.7 in) less which is equivalent to 474.6 l/m² (11.65 US gal/ft²) or 4,746,000 l/ha (507,379 US gal/ac) less. About 1/7 as much.
- The altitude of the sun at midday is overall 13.3° higher in La Serena-La Florida than in Alexandria, Sd.
